Cauchos elmer is a Auto parts store located in La Pediera 5002, Táchira. It is one of the 978 Auto parts stores in Venezuela. Address of Cauchos elmer is GCMF+28J, La Pediera 5002, Táchira, Venezuela. Cauchos elmer is located in a remote area, with less than 4 listed places around it and we are covering at least 3 places around it on America-Places.com. Cauchos elmer is rated 4.5 (out of 5 stars) by 4 reviewers on the web.
Some of the places around Cauchos elmer are -
In very close proximity, around 200 meters, there is one more Auto parts store - Multirepuestos Dimacars C.A
GCMF+28J, La Pediera 5002, Táchira, Venezuela
Rating of Cauchos elmer is 4.5 out of 5 stars.
Address of Cauchos elmer is GCMF+28J, La Pediera 5002, Táchira, Venezuela.
Cauchos elmer is located in La Pediera 5002, Táchira.
Cauchos elmer is a Auto parts store in Venezuela